Transaction 05b9330142124234cf84409f0a62df99593a760b03b89846c724525e49f0d375
1 Input
2 Outputs
- 05b9330142124234cf84409f0a62df99593a760b03b89846c724525e49f0d375:0
- 05b9330142124234cf84409f0a62df99593a760b03b89846c724525e49f0d375:1
value 35637918310
address n1REthCgTJX4CJhAUEaG7AgyfzTmcuSMmw
value 322308900
address mxCZSYFknQzhhNwk8BbobRd128fFE1uNyh